Modelling of human Wiskott–Aldrich syndrome protein mutants in zebrafish larvae using in vivo live imaging
Wiskott–Aldrich syndrome (WAS) and X-linked neutropenia (XLN) are immunodeficiencies in which the function of several haematopoietic cell lineages is perturbed as a result of mutations in the actin regulator WASp.
